The Stock Market Game, an Educator's Guide. Elementary School Edition [Grades 6-8].
New York City Board of Education, Brooklyn, NY. Div. of Curriculum and Instruction.; Securities Industry Association, New York, NY.
Helping students learn about taking responsibility for the planning and shaping of their personal financial futures is this 13-lesson teaching unit's goal. Each lesson includes performance objectives, materials, motivational activities, development, and enrichment activities. Concepts are taught through worksheets, stories, and games. Students are introduced to the concept of the stock market by learning the three forms of business organizations and the origins of the New York Stock Exchange. Other concepts taught are: (1) shares of stock; (2) the law of supply and demand; and (3) scarcity. Additional lessons focus on: (1) organization of corporations; (2) factors that have an impact on price; (3) reading stock market quotations; and (4) calculating the amount of profit or loss from the purchase of stock. As a concluding activity, the class participates in a stock market simulation. To apply the information developed in these lessons, it is suggested that students be given some additional class time in preparation for playing "The Stock Market Game," developed in Canada and adopted by the Buffalo (New York) State College, Center for Economic Education.
